Delegates to the 2026 UHEW National Triennial Convention will elect officers to serve a three-year term. The elections will take place during Convention proceedings in accordance with the UHEW By-Laws.
Members in good standing are invited to submit nominations for the following positions:
Positions to be Filled
- National President
- National Vice-President
- PSAC National Human Rights Representative (for UHEW)
- Council Members (by geographical area, from east to west)
- Alternate to Council Members (by geographical area, from east to west)
Eligibility and Nominations deadline
Nominations open on July 6, 2026.
All UHEW members in good standing are eligible to be nominated for elected office.
Nominations must be submitted in writing using the official Nomination Form and must include the signature of a nominator and a seconder. Both the nominator and seconder must be accredited delegates at the 2026 UHEW National Triennial Convention.
Nominees must indicate their acceptance of nomination on the Nomination Form.
All Nomination Forms must be received by 12:00 pm (ADT) on Tuesday, August 18, 2026.
Nominees will be granted three (3) minutes to address the Convention delegates.
Candidates not attending the 2026 UHEW National Triennial Convention may have their nominator or seconder speak on their behalf.
